How Trends Start

The easiest way for trends to grow is often times the hype it not only receives online but also by the influencers who promote it. Part of being an influencer is keeping things exciting and always keeping your eye out for the next big thing. Influencers nowadays also have a lot more power then they once did. Everyone is clamoring to be the next Charli D’Amelio or the next Kai Cenat but the road to fame often takes a long long time and it’s never guaranteed. So with all this power comes the opportunity to influence the masses and the most common way we see this done is through trends. Now while not every trend is created by an influencer they are often the ones who introduce the idea to their followers which then spreads like wild fire from there. Many fans hinder their decisions based on what one person says online, maybe your not even into water bottles but your favorite influencer is obsessed with her Stanley and while there is nothing wrong with being into things it goes to show how much we value these influencers as role models. I am not immune to this hype either, I have definitely bought things because an influencer I trust has recommended it and while sometimes the hype was worth it a lot of the times the hype is a bit overrated. Death For Fame

Since everyone and there mother (literally lol) wants to be an influencer these days it’s no wonder we see so many people trying to hop on trends and post their ideas about a topic all over social media. Honestly it is nice in a way that so many people are contributing to online content these days. Now you are no longer getting just the big voice’s opinions but also the opinions of regular people just like me or you. But that chase for fame has lead a lot of people to hop on trends that came with a lot of risk. Even a 5 year old could probably be smart enough to know not to eat tide pods yet we saw grown ass men eating them like candy back when that was a trend. Or the devious licks challenge where people were vandalizing public places all on camera and all for that chance that it might go viral. This need to go viral also pushes people to go past the danger zone and try different ways of making a trend more and more unsafe for that true shock factor effect. Soon a trend that was already kinda stupid in the first place turns into a tragedy that not only is sad but it also makes the rest of young people look dumb to the other generations. While I don’t think there’s anything wrong with wanting to be an influencer it is a lot of responsibility I think a lot of people don’t consider. At the end of the day it is your own decision if you decide to do something dumb like eat a tide pod but we can’t deny the fact it doesn’t help when someone with a million followers does it to.
An Ongoing Tradition

Now as much as people like to clown on the goobers we see doing all sorts of things for fashion or virality trends the truth of it is trends have always been around and won’t be going away anytime soon. The main difference is just how publicized trends have become, your no longer getting all your trend updates from movies or magazines. With how often videos are being uploaded every single day it’s no wonder we move from one topic to the next so easily. But what does this all mean for the future of content? Many companies seek to profit from these trends and with it has come both good and bad side effects. A lot of companies will repost popular memes, do some of the smaller challenges, or even make themselves known under well performing video’s comment sections. It’s both funny and weird but besides that, another side effect is all the fake reviews that have been made public. A lot of influencers have been faking reviews and it can be easy to see why. On a moral level we can all agree how bad that is but from a selfish level both the influencer and the company profit. We tend to move on so quickly we often brush past these shady business deals and even when their lies come to light people will still go out of their way to buy a product their influencer is selling. The good news is we are beginning to see a bit more push back as many people are now posting alternatives to products as well as de-influencing videos to stop people from jumping on trends that don’t help you in any way.
